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Pontypridd to Oulton Broad North start from as little as £27.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Pontypridd to Oulton Broad North start from £166.60 one way, or £167.60 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Pontypridd to Oulton Broad North are available for £222.80 one way, or £374.50 return

Facilities at Pontypridd Train Station

Pontypridd Station ensures ease and accessibility, offering a range of facilities to accommodate all passengers. If you prefer to buy your tickets in person, the ticket office is open daily but note the early closing time of 14:15 on weekdays. However, ticket machines are available, allowing you to collect tickets booked online or buy on the spot with cash or cards. Those who are partially sighted or hard of hearing can benefit from the induction loops available at the station. Additionally, the station is equipped with ticket barriers, waiting rooms, and CCTV, making it both a secure and comfortable environment.

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access throughout the whole station. Travel between platforms is easy with lifts available for moving across the footbridge. Platform 1 and 2 are accessible via a lift from the Broadway, while Platform 3 is reachable using a ramp from High Street, albeit a bit steep. Accessible ticket machines and toilets, as well as the availability of customer help points, ensure that everyone can navigate the station with ease. Unfortunately, there’s no car parking or luggage storage, so plan accordingly.

Transportation Links at Pontypridd

Travelers to and from Pontypridd benefit from a variety of transportation links. Rail replacement services and a conveniently located taxi rank ensure smooth transit services even when direct train travel is temporarily unavailable. For those preferring bus, there's the PlusBus option—a budget-friendly way to travel around town with tickets purchasable alongside your train fare. Station Facilities at Oulton Broad North

Oulton Broad North is a modest station, yet it offers the necessary amenities to help passengers efficiently manage their travel needs. While there is no dedicated ticket office, you can conveniently purchase and collect tickets from the accessible ticket machines available on site. For added convenience, if you've purchased your tickets online, collecting them at one of these machines is a breeze. There is also an induction loop for those who need it, ensuring accessibility for all passengers.

In terms of accessibility, step-free access facilitates ease of movement between platforms, suitable for those with mobility impairments. However, it's important to note that this station does not feature waiting rooms or accessible toilets, which may affect your planning if you rely on these facilities during your journey.

Transport Links and Local Connectivity

Transport options are aplenty around Oulton Broad North. Local bus services provide regular connections to nearby attractions and communities, making it easy to explore the surrounding areas. Should there be any disruptions in train service, rail replacement buses are available, picking up and dropping off at the bus stops near the station's level crossing on Bridge Road.

For active travelers, there is ample bicycle storage at the station. With a capacity for 28 bikes, including sheltered spaces and lockers, this facility encourages a more sustainable and health-conscious way of reaching or departing from the station.
